Elements to Think about



When picking the appropriate size Skip container for your project, a number of factors ought to be considered.

First, evaluate the amount and sort of waste you'll be dealing with. Different tasks generate differing kinds and volumes of waste, so understanding your waste stream is important.

Take into consideration the area offered on your home for the Skip container. Make certain that the picked container size can fit in the designated location without triggering obstruction.

Another variable to take into consideration is the duration of your task. Longer jobs may call for bigger Skip bins or even more frequent clearing to suit the waste produced with time.

Consider any kind of potential restrictions in your location, such as weight restrictions or forbidden products, to guarantee compliance with regulations.

Last but not least, factor in your budget and pick a skip container dimension that aligns with your economic constraints while still satisfying your waste disposal needs.

Estimating Waste Quantity



To properly choose the right size Skip bin for your job, you need to first approximate the quantity of waste you'll be taking care of. One method to do this is by aesthetically inspecting the products you plan to throw out and roughly approximating their complete volume in cubic meters.

Alternatively, you can utilize online tools or waste quantity calculators to aid you determine the approximate amount of waste you'll have. Remember that it's better to somewhat overestimate than to underestimate, as it's more economical to employ a slightly larger Skip bin than to purchase an additional one if you run out of space.



If you're still unsure, consider seeking advice from waste monitoring specialists that can offer assistance based upon the sort of job you're undertaking. By properly estimating your waste volume, you'll be much better geared up to choose the ideal Skip bin dimension for your needs.
